Job Title: IT Infrastructure Engineer
Department: Information Technologies
Reports To: IT Operations Manager

Summary
Position will provide level-three support for Pentair Aquatic Systems wired and wireless networks, storage, physical and virtual server environments, and Windows server operating systems. Position requires strong project management, technical, analytical, and problem-solving skills. Successful candidate must be able to work well in a team-centered fast-paced environment.

Essential Responsibilities

Network
• Recommend, design, install, configure, and support the Cisco network infrastructure
• Manage internal wireless infrastructure and software for secure and guest WLAN’s
• Perform and maintain wired and wireless network capacity planning
• Develop and implement standards, procedures, and processes for network operations

Physical and Virtual Servers
• Recommend, design, install, configure, and support various server eco-systems
• Design, configure, deploy and support virtual desktops
• Monitor, track, and compare system performance using software-based analysis tools
• Develop and optimize VMware tuning and performance measurement and reporting
• Analyze and recommend server hardware and VMware best practices
• Understand VMware virtualized environments, including interdependencies between storage, server, network, application and desktop virtualization

Storage and Disaster Recovery
• Recommend, design, install, configure, and support various storage solutions
• Understand RAID, SCSI, SAN and NAS and storage networking protocols such as Fibre Channel and iSCSI
• Identify and resolve problems affecting backup and recovery system performance
• Maintain and perform storage capacity planning
• Optimize storage systems to provide peak performance

Project Management
• Recommend, create, manage, report, and complete multiple full lifecycle projects
• Provide accurate and timely reporting for project tasks and assignments

Other
• Diagnose and resolve technical issues within defined SLA
• Document and maintain configuration and security settings for all systems

QUALIFICATIONS

• Ability to analyze and balance facts, priorities, resources, constraints and alternatives to make sound decisions and recommendations
• Ability to initiate and complete efforts with minimal direction and guidance, and conduct activities through a methodology of “root cause” analysis, proactive monitoring, and problem management framework
• Analytical and problem-solving abilities, with keen attention to detail
• Ability to manage multiple assignments, priorities, and projects in a fast-paced and demanding environment
• Self-motivated and directed, with the ability to effectively prioritize and execute tasks in a high-pressure environment
• Excellent verbal and written communications skills
• Genuine helpful attitude with outstanding customer service and interaction skills
• Candidate will be expected to handle off-hours support
• Ability to lift and move standard computer and network equipment
• Travel up to 25-percent of the time

EDUCATION AND EXPERIENCE
• Bachelor’s Degree in IT and 5 years of experience supporting enterprise IT infrastructure environments or Associates Degree and 10 years of experience.
• Cisco network infrastructure experience
• VMware experience
• Understanding of RAID, SCSI, SAN, and NAS and storage networking protocols is a plus
